Wing Deck Latch

Disassembly (Fig. 11)
1. Raise wing deck to transport position. Carefully ro-
tate latch to closed position.
2. Loosen lug nut to release compression spring ten-
sion.
3. Remove retaining ring and flat washer from bottom
of latch pin. Rotate lug nut enough to allow latch pin to
be removed from latch.
4. Remove lug nut from spring support. Remove latch
assembly from deck.
5. Disassemble latch (items 1 through 8) using Figure
11 as a guide.
Assembly (Fig. 11)
1. Assemble latch (items 1 through 8) using Figure 11
as a guide.
2. Slide spring onto spring support and insert end of
spring support into hole located on underside of center
deck. Start lug nut (tapered side towards plate on deck)
onto spring support.
3. Tighten lug nut until holes in front of deck align with
bushings in latch. Insert latch pin with retaining ring
down through deck and latch. Secure latch pin on under-
side of deck with flat washer and retaining ring.
4. Carefully rotate latch to the open position. Lower
wing deck.
5. Lubricate latch grease fitting.
